Objectives of the Course

Conducting research under the supervision of an advisor in the field of soil science and plant nutrition. Evaluating the research results, compiling them into written documents, and presenting them.

Course Content

To contribute to professional development in the field by engaging in experience-enhancing activities related to the profession and department, acquiring the ability to design plans for production and application in the field, and converting the obtained results into reports.

Learning Outcomes
1.Ability to scan resources or literature on the subject
2.Ability to understand and define an engineering problem related to the profession
3.Gaining teamwork and effective communication skills and understanding work discipline and superior-subordinate relationships
4.The ability to complete a given task quickly and accurately, and to correlate the results with the current state of the department
5.Ability to make comparisons on theoretical and practical issues and develop solution practices
6.Ability to write final reports and gain visual presentation skills within the framework of writing rules

Weekly Detailed Course Contents
Week 1 - Theoretical
Design concept and its importance in engineering
Week 2 - Theoretical
Engineering ethics, design and project concept, tools and methods of design
Week 3 - Theoretical
Literature review, analysis and modeling, reporting and presentation techniques
Week 4 - Theoretical
Teamwork and leadership
Week 5 - Theoretical
Determining the project subject
Week 6 - Theoretical
Planning and task allocation
Week 7 - Theoretical
Literature review
Week 8 - Theoretical
Analysis and modeling
Week 9 - Theoretical
Reporting and presentation techniques
Week 10 - Theoretical
Writing rules of final reports
Week 11 - Theoretical
Writing final reports
Week 12 - Theoretical
Reporting
Week 13 - Theoretical
Project Presentations and delivery of reports
Week 14 - Theoretical
Project Presentations and delivery of reports
